Malaysia's Global Telecommunications Group buys 36-acre parcel for 210MW data center in Selangor, Malaysia

Parcel located in planned industrial and residential development

Why this matters
Why now

The global demand for data center infrastructure is accelerating rapidly, driven by AI and general digitalization, making strategic land acquisitions critical for future compute capacity.

Why it’s important

This investment signifies Malaysia's ambition to become a regional data center hub, attracting significant foreign and domestic investment in digital infrastructure.

What changes

Malaysia's capacity for hyperscale data processing is significantly expanding, bolstering its digital economy aspirations and potentially shifting regional compute availability.

Second-order effects
Direct

The new data center will significantly increase Malaysia's computational capacity and data storage.

Second

This large-scale development will create numerous jobs and potentially attract other tech investments to the Selangor region, increasing energy demand.

Third

Malaysia could emerge as a key regional player in digital infrastructure, impacting data sovereignty discussions and potentially drawing high-tech industries reliant on significant compute resources.
